Object history

1520: purchased by Emperor Charles V from Gabriel van der Tombe

after 1885
date QS:P,+1885-00-00T00:00:00Z/7,P1319,+1885-00-00T00:00:00Z/9
: purchased by Władysław Czartoryski
Notes From the series of 8 Story of Perseus tapersties, including Perseus and Medusa, Perseus making offerings to gods (former collection of Raoul Heilbronner), Perseus rescuing Andromeda (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York).
